[01/10] Fix installation of python libs
diff mbox

Message ID 1490470142-9032-2-git-send-email-geza.gemes@gmail.com
State New, archived
Headers show

Commit Message

Gémes Géza March 25, 2017, 7:28 p.m. UTC
Change deb package build in order to move content of the
site-packages folder to dist-packages in this way having
the libs inluded in the default PYTHONPATH

Signed-off-by: Géza Gémes <geza.gemes@gmail.com>
---
 scripts/mkdeb | 4 ++++
 1 file changed, 4 insertions(+)

Comments

Stefano Stabellini March 27, 2017, 5:08 p.m. UTC | #1
On Sat, 25 Mar 2017, Géza Gémes wrote:
> Change deb package build in order to move content of the
> site-packages folder to dist-packages in this way having
> the libs inluded in the default PYTHONPATH
> 
> Signed-off-by: Géza Gémes <geza.gemes@gmail.com>

Reviewed-by: Stefano Stabellini <sstabellini@kernel.org>

> ---
>  scripts/mkdeb | 4 ++++
>  1 file changed, 4 insertions(+)
> 
> diff --git a/scripts/mkdeb b/scripts/mkdeb
> index 3796300..d7ddace 100755
> --- a/scripts/mkdeb
> +++ b/scripts/mkdeb
> @@ -46,6 +46,10 @@ then
>      rm -rf deb/usr/lib64
>  fi
>  
> +# Make sure that python libs will be in the path
> +mkdir -p deb/usr/lib/python2.7/dist-packages
> +mv deb/usr/lib/python2.7/site-packages/* deb/usr/lib/python2.7/dist-packages
> +
>  # Fill in the debian boilerplate
>  mkdir -p deb/DEBIAN
>  cat >deb/DEBIAN/control <<EOF
> -- 
> 2.7.4
>

Patch
diff mbox

diff --git a/scripts/mkdeb b/scripts/mkdeb
index 3796300..d7ddace 100755
--- a/scripts/mkdeb
+++ b/scripts/mkdeb
@@ -46,6 +46,10 @@  then
     rm -rf deb/usr/lib64
 fi
 
+# Make sure that python libs will be in the path
+mkdir -p deb/usr/lib/python2.7/dist-packages
+mv deb/usr/lib/python2.7/site-packages/* deb/usr/lib/python2.7/dist-packages
+
 # Fill in the debian boilerplate
 mkdir -p deb/DEBIAN
 cat >deb/DEBIAN/control <<EOF